Social Activities

Community Building

The building of community at Congregation Kol Ami begins within the walls of the sanctuary and is cultivated beyond those walls among the many social activities and groups available to members.

Bingo Night

The Bingo Night Religious School fundraiser is geared to the younger generation of Kol Ami congregants. Families participate in entertaining games of bingo to win kid-themed prizes, and enjoy kid-friendly dinner fare of pizza. Bingo Night is a guaranteed night of fun for everyone.

Casino Night

Casino Night each winter at the synagogue is one of our congregation’s annual fundraisers. Members arrive to a transformed sanctuary to try their luck at craps, poker, roulette and blackjack to raise money and have fun. Winners go home with wonderful themed prize baskets, and all leave with fabulous memories.

ISH

A funny name for a group that specializes in fun, ISH is Kol Ami’s version of what many synagogues call Young Marrieds. But it is not limited to young, married couples. Rather, the name ISH, derived from the Peter H. Reynolds children’s book of the same name, refers to the fact that participants can be young-ish, married-ish or single-ish, and so on. It is simply a social group for those in their 20s, 30s and 40s who crave adult interaction away from the kids.

ISH coordinates fun gatherings at congregants’ homes, in the synagogue or out in the community. Past activities include a board game night, ice skating, a hoedown and a wine tasting. These events have created lasting friendships among congregants and many fun memories.

Ladies of a Certain Age (LOCA)

This group provides opportunities for women 50ish and older to spend time together and build relationships. Together, these women plan cultural outings, visits to institutions in and around Philadelphia, lots of opportunities to schmooze and, of course, food-centered events such as themed potluck dinners and Shabbat dinners.

Softball Team

Kol Ami is a member of the Delaware Valley Synagogue League. Made up of 22 teams from the surrounding Philadelphia suburbs, the league runs from March through August each year. Kol Ami plays a competitive, fun brand of softball and is never at a loss for a good time. Throughout the season, families of the players can often be found picnicking and playing alongside the field.
